Lanolin: The Natural Choice for Concrete Release Agents

Concrete construction demands effective release agents to provide smooth detachment of cured concrete from molds. Traditional chemical-based release agents can often be harmful to the environment and pose risks to laborers. That's why many professionals are turning to lanolin, a natural wax derived from sheep's wool. Lanolin offers exceptional separation properties while being biodegradable and gentle to both people and the planet.

When applied as a release agent, lanolin forms a protective coating on the mold surface, preventing the concrete from sticking. This results in cleaner castings, reduced labor costs associated with stripping, and a more sustainable construction method. Its natural origins also make it an appropriate choice for projects requiring environmentally friendly materials.

Optimizing Concrete Formwork with Lanolin-Based Release Agents

Concrete formwork plays a critical role in the construction process, providing the structural framework for concrete structures. To ensure smooth and efficient removal of the forms, the application of release agents is crucial. Traditionally, petroleum-based release agents have been widely used; however, their environmental impact has prompted a search for more sustainable alternatives. Lanolin-based release agents offer a promising solution due to their natural origin and effectiveness in reducing formwork bonding. These agents work by creating a protective layer on the form surface, minimizing concrete from sticking. By optimizing the application of lanolin-based release agents, construction projects can achieve several advantages, including:

  • Improved formwork reusability
  • Lowered labor costs associated with form removal
  • Smoother concrete surfaces
  • Sustainable construction practices

The specific application methods for lanolin-based release agents may vary depending on factors such as the type of concrete, formwork material, and project requirements. Investigating best practices and collaborating with experienced professionals can help ensure successful implementation.
